Street Fighter 6 has received a new update that adds Darkstalkers– in-game themed content. Capcom recently teamed up with SNK and brought the beloved Terry Bogard with them Street Fighter 6. Now gamers are getting ready to enjoy the Halloween month in style.

While Street Fighter is one of Capcom's most popular franchises, it's no different with Darkstalkers. The series debuted in the mid-1990s and became a hit by featuring a fighting game whose cast consists of werewolves and vampires. This roster produced some characters who would eventually become crowd favorites, such as Felicia and Morrigan, both fighters becoming recurring names in Marvel Vs. Capcom game. With five games, ports and adaptations for other media, Darkstalkers is still a franchise that fans enjoy.


Now, Darkstalkers makes a comeback as part of the new crossover with Street Fighter 6. Available until October 22, players can purchase the Darkstalkers Fighting Gala Pass for 250 Fighting Coins ($5 USD) in the in-game store and unlock 30 levels of rewards by collecting Kudos by completing weekly challenges. Some of the rewards include equipment that will transform players' avatars into the werewolf Jon Talbain. The son of a human mother and a werewolf father, Talbain is one of the fighters featured in the first Darkstalkers and has appeared in almost every game in the series.

Street Fighter 6 players can unlock rewards from Darkstalkers pass in both the paid and free slots, with the paid slot featuring items such as a photo frame, challenger screen, titles and music. This is yet another collaboration for the fighting game's roster through the Fighting Pass, a pass that provides cosmetics with a different theme every month. Back in March, players saw a crossover with another Capcom IP, bringing cosmetics and items in a collaboration between Mega man and Street Fighter 6.


While Street Fighter 6 players celebrate the new Fighting Pass, the future of Morrigan and her friends remains uncertain. The latest appearance of Darkstalkers was 2022, when all five games in the series were included Capcom Fighting Collectionwhich was released for PS4, Xbox One, Nintendo Switch and PC. As for new games, it's not known when the next one will arrive, but as Capcom considers reviving long-forgotten franchises, Darkstalkers fans are waiting to find out when werewolves and vampires will finally be seen fighting in a new game.
